The Leaders in Tech Fellows Program is a one-year full scholarship program for a curated croup of diverse leaders of high growth tech companies who are committed to building high-performing and culturally healthy organizations. Community goals are to: 1) foster an intimate environment where tech leaders support each other in addressing their most pressing challenges; 2) provide a venue for each participant to become more interpersonally influential and skilled as a leader; 3) Build a diverse community; and 4) build a values-aligned community of community-minded, humanistic servant leaders. In 2019, Leaders in Tech received over 350 nominations, reviewed over 300, and admitted 53 fellows in two cohorts. The Leaders in Tech Intensive Retreats are 4-day intensive retreats that offer a taste of the Leaders in Tech Fellows program and is open to founders, executives, and venture capitalists. In 2019, Leaders in Tech received over 257 applications and admitted 72 participants to six retreats. The Leaders in Tech Continuation Program for Fellow Graduates facilitates monthly meetings and periodic events for participants who have completed the Follows Program. In 2019, Leaders in Tech launced two peer groups for 25 Fellows Graduates and two events with 47 participants.
We act as the fiscal sponsor for InnerSpace Leadership Community which led leadership retreats for startup executives. The purpose of the retreats is to help participating executives develop emotional intelligence. Their intention is to provide executives with the tools and insights they need to become more effective and compassionate leaders in their companies. In 2019, they ran no retreats or other programs.
